issue2551147 - Enable compression of http responses in roundup.
gzip, (brotli/zstd with optional packages) on the fly
compression/content-encoding enabled by default. Can serve
pre-compressed static assets as well if the client can accept it.
Docs updated.
Also added example nginx config to installation.txt. The config allows
nginx to compress data on the fly. If the config is used, dynamic
compression in roundup can be disabled.
